Detailed Description

Elevate your PCB connectivity with this C-Grid Connector, boasting a sleek black finish and a high-performance design from the 71973 series. Featuring 62 gold-plated contacts for superior signal transmission, this component offers a 2A amperage and can handle up to 250V. Its versatile through-hole termination method and right-angle orientation ensure easy installation, while the durable thermoplastic construction guarantees reliability in high-temperature environments. With UL and CSA certifications, as well as compliance with RoHS standards, this connector is a trusted choice for various circuit applications. Whether for industrial machinery or consumer electronics, it delivers seamless board-to-board connectivity with precision and efficiency.
